我是问,对unique_ptr来说
传值跟传rvalue有没有区别?
我感觉没啥区别好像,反正都是要move
【 在 here080 (hero080) 的大作中提到: 】
: 标 题: Re: 到底怎么传unique_ptr有定论了吗
: 发信站: 水木社区 (Fri Feb 28 02:22:33 2020), 站内
:
: 我没听说过建议传RVALUE的。
: rvalue基本只在最低层库用,为了实现特别功能。
: 正常都是传值,少坑。
: 【 在 libgcc (承接各种水军业务) 的大作中提到: 】
: : 标 题: Re: 到底怎么传unique_ptr有定论了吗
: : 发信站: 水木社区 (Fri Feb 28 02:21:25 2020), 站内
: :
: : 传值跟传rvalue有区别嘛
: :
: : 感觉这两派争议很大啊
: :
: :
: : 【 在 here080 (hero080) 的大作中提到: 】
: : : 标 题: Re: 到底怎么传unique_ptr有定论了吗
: : : 发信站: 水木社区 (Fri Feb 28 02:18:36 2020), 站内
: : :
: : : 1,2
: : : 【 在 libgcc (承接各种水军业务) 的大作中提到: 】
: : : : 对于一个
: : : : std::unique_ptr<std::string> str(new std::string("libgcc"));
: : : : 如果我想独占资源,是传
: : : : ...................
: : :
: : : --
: : :
: : : ※ 来源:·水木社区 newsmth.net·[FROM: 76.126.252.*]
: :
: :
: : --
: :
: : ※ 来源:·水木社区 newsmth.net·[FROM: 171.83.9.*]
:
:
: --
:
: ※ 来源:·水木社区 newsmth.net·[FROM: 76.126.252.*]
--
FROM 171.83.9.*